Output 91e86d02ca4aa2062b531fd9a530196ec2c96c4a6a572f154b69fb29b8f857cc:0

value
22888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1218086c1fc2e39b564c51797a1d00ce405ea15f OP_EQUALVERIFY OP_CHECKSIG
address
12efxHiBJuq1tWrXPXXaw64epqFYLBCCLN
transaction
91e86d02ca4aa2062b531fd9a530196ec2c96c4a6a572f154b69fb29b8f857cc
confirmations
416368
spent
true